jambalaya soup
Spicy sweet and really good
prep time
10 Min
cook time
30 Min
method
Stove Top
yield
8 to 10
Ingredients
- 3 tablespoons olive oil
- 2 - boneless chicken breast cut into bite size pieces
- 1 pound andouille sausage cut into pieces
- 3 small bell peppers sliced
- 3 small jalapeno peppers seeded and finely chopped
- 1 medium onion diced
- 6 cloves garlic minced
- 8 cups chicken broth
- 28 ounces can crushed tomatoes
- 1 cup white sugar
- 3 tablespoons cajun seasoning
- 2 - bay leaves
- 1 cup uncooked rice
- 1/4 cup fresh thyme leaves
- 1 pound shrimp peeled and deveined
- - salt and pepper to taste
- - fresh parsley for garnish
How To Make jambalaya soup
-
Step 1Add oil to a large pot. Brown the chicken and sausage for 2 to 3 minutes. Add the bell pepper, Jalapeno peppers, onions and garlic and saute 5 minutes.
-
Step 2Add the chicken broth, tomatoes, Cajun seasoning, sugar, bay leaves and rice. Cook for 20 minutes. Stir in the thyme and Shrimp and cook 2 minutes.
-
Step 3Taste and season with salt and pepper. Remove bay leaves and discard. Garnish with parsley
